In the Global Thermoplastic Prepreg Sales Market, various types of thermoplastic prepregs are utilized by customers based on their specific needs and applications. These types are primarily distinguished by the type of reinforcing fiber and the thermoplastic resin used. Carbon fiber thermoplastic prepregs are among the most popular due to their exceptional strength-to-weight ratio, making them ideal for high-performance applications in aerospace and automotive industries. These prepregs offer superior stiffness and strength, which are crucial for components that must withstand significant stress and strain. Glass fiber thermoplastic prepregs, on the other hand, are favored for their cost-effectiveness and good mechanical properties. They are widely used in industries such as construction and marine, where durability and resistance to environmental factors are essential. Aramid fiber thermoplastic prepregs are known for their excellent impact resistance and are commonly used in protective gear and ballistic applications. The choice of thermoplastic resin also plays a critical role in determining the properties of the prepreg. Common resins include polypropylene, polyetheretherketone (PEEK), and polyphenylene sulfide (PPS), each offering distinct advantages. Polypropylene-based prepregs are valued for their low cost and recyclability, making them suitable for mass-produced consumer goods. PEEK-based prepregs are renowned for their high thermal stability and chemical resistance, making them ideal for aerospace and medical applications. PPS-based prepregs offer a balance of mechanical properties and chemical resistance, making them suitable for automotive and industrial applications. Customers in the Global Thermoplastic Prepreg Sales Market select the type of prepreg based on a combination of factors, including performance requirements, cost considerations, and environmental impact. As industries continue to innovate and demand more sustainable materials, the variety and customization of thermoplastic prepregs are expected to expand, offering even more tailored solutions to meet the diverse needs of customers worldwide.

The Global Thermoplastic Prepreg Sales Market finds applications across a wide range of industries, each leveraging the unique properties of these advanced materials to enhance performance and efficiency. In the aerospace industry, thermoplastic prepregs are used extensively in the manufacture of aircraft components such as fuselage panels, wing structures, and interior parts. The lightweight nature of these materials contributes to fuel efficiency and reduces overall aircraft weight, which is crucial for both commercial and military aviation. In the automotive sector, thermoplastic prepregs are employed in the production of structural components, body panels, and interior parts. Their high strength-to-weight ratio and impact resistance make them ideal for improving vehicle safety and performance while also contributing to fuel efficiency. The sports and leisure industry also benefits from thermoplastic prepregs, using them in the manufacture of high-performance equipment such as bicycles, golf clubs, and tennis rackets. These materials provide the necessary strength and flexibility required for optimal performance in competitive sports. In the construction industry, thermoplastic prepregs are used in the production of durable and lightweight building materials, offering resistance to environmental factors and reducing construction costs. The marine industry utilizes these materials for boat hulls and other components, taking advantage of their resistance to water and corrosion. Additionally, the medical industry employs thermoplastic prepregs in the production of prosthetics and medical devices, where biocompatibility and sterilization are critical. As industries continue to seek innovative solutions to improve performance and sustainability, the applications of thermoplastic prepregs are expected to expand, driving further growth in the Global Thermoplastic Prepreg Sales Market.

Global Thermoplastic Prepreg Sales Market Outlook:

The global thermoplastic prepreg market is poised for significant growth in the coming years. In 2024, the market size was valued at approximately US$ 1,076 million. By 2031, it is projected to reach a readjusted size of US$ 1,739 million, reflecting a compound annual growth rate (CAGR) of 7.2% during the forecast period from 2025 to 2031. This growth is driven by the increasing demand for lightweight and high-performance materials across various industries, including aerospace, automotive, and sports equipment. The market is characterized by a high level of competition, with the top five manufacturers holding a combined market share of over 60%. These leading companies are focused on expanding their product portfolios, investing in research and development, and forming strategic partnerships to strengthen their market position.
